If you haven’t heard the news yet, Phonte and Nicolay, collectively known as The Foreign Exchange, have been nominated for a Grammy Award for their song, “Daykeeper.”  Normally, I hate award shows and rarely care about the Grammys at all, mainly because they not only pick awful songs (big songs do not equal best songs) but they also nominate artists out of category too much.

Thankfully, and perhaps just by enough trial and error, they finally seem to have gotten something right.  With any luck, Tay and Nic will walk away with a Grammy in hand, completely independent and thanks to their passion for making great music they believe in.  Artists take note.

Just when I’m all caught up in the Drake buzz and can’t stop listening to So Far Gone, the “Take Off The Blues” video drops and I’m reminded there’s another dope MC with some excellent singing chops.  Phonte, Nicolay, and D-Brock linked up with Matt Koza for this clip, which shows the ups and downs of a relationship by starting with those harmless glances across the room and ending with visuals for “Valediction.”  Two of my favorite tracks off Leave It All Behind?  You can’t go wrong.

The homies Phonte and Nicolay called in to Toronto’s Real Frequency to talk with Arcee about their upcoming album, Leave It All Behind.  It’s rare that people get to interview both at the same time, so this was dope to hear.  Along with LIAB, they talked about the other projects they’ve released recently and what’s next on tap.
